Navigating Online Safety and Privacy

Protecting the online safety and privacy of spingrannies is of utmost importance. Family members should help them understand the risks associated with sharing personal information online, such as their address, phone number, or financial details. They should also educate them about the dangers of online scams and phishing attempts, teaching them to be cautious about clicking on suspicious links or responding to unsolicited messages. Setting strong passwords and enabling two-factor authentication are also crucial steps in safeguarding their accounts.

Furthermore, it’s important to discuss the concept of online reputation and the potential consequences of posting inappropriate or offensive content. Family members can help spingrannies understand the importance of maintaining a positive online image and being mindful of the content they share. Regularly reviewing privacy settings and adjusting them to limit access to personal information is also a key component of online safety.

  1. Understand and manage privacy settings.
  2. Use strong, unique passwords.
  3. Be cautious of suspicious links and messages.
  4. Protect personal information.

By providing ongoing support and education, family members can empower spingrannies to enjoy the benefits of the digital world while minimizing the risks.
